diff --git a/UI/MailerUI/UIxMailFolderActions.m b/UI/MailerUI/UIxMailFolderActions.m index 764e2e62c..00905351b 100644 --- a/UI/MailerUI/UIxMailFolderActions.m +++ b/UI/MailerUI/UIxMailFolderActions.m @@ -272,12 +272,8 @@ [co flushMailCaches]; connection = [co imap4Connection]; subfolders = [[co allFolderURLs] objectEnumerator]; - currentURL = [subfolders nextObject]; - while (currentURL) - { - [connection deleteMailboxAtURL: currentURL]; - currentURL = [subfolders nextObject]; - } + while ((currentURL = [subfolders nextObject])) + [connection deleteMailboxAtURL: currentURL]; } if (error) { diff --git a/UI/MailerUI/product.plist b/UI/MailerUI/product.plist index 27ef5d7fc..632104c29 100644 --- a/UI/MailerUI/product.plist +++ b/UI/MailerUI/product.plist @@ -119,7 +119,7 @@ expunge = { protectedBy = "View"; actionClass = "UIxMailFolderActions"; - actionName = "emptyTrash"; + actionName = "expunge"; }; createFolder = { protectedBy = "View";